Okay, so I think I have some ideas for this.
We should use the configure step in the CMake build system. A bare include would help . This will require replacing cyclus.rng (in the source) with a cyclus.rng.in file and building cyclus.rng from it using some CMake configure rules (there is an @configure@
macro capability that allows you to substitute the macro with strings defined during the same configure step.
We do something similar (but much simpler) with the suffix.h.in platform dependent configuration. Unless there are complaints, I may steal this issue from you eventually, PPHW.
